Property Report
This end-terrace house, built between 1967-1975, spans 86 square meters and boasts fully double-glazed windows. The property has a current energy rating of 'C' and a potential energy rating value of 'B'. It features a mains gas heating system with a programmer, room thermostat, and TRVs. The roof has 250mm loft insulation, and the main fuel source is mains gas. The property has a current CO2 emission of 2.9 and a potential CO2 emission of 1.2. The address is 52, Goodrich Close, Hull, HU2 0BQ.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 862 out of 999.
